Our beloved m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, sister, aunt and friend, Sheila Theresa Hennessey (Jackman) passed away in Grand Falls-Windsor, NL with her family by her side on March 25, 2023, at the age of 86. She will be lovingly remembered and dearly missed by her children: Alma Singleton (Rudy), Gary Hennessey (Elizabeth), Paula Rogers (Paul), Cynthia Hennessey-Lewis (Sean), Dennis and Dianne; grandchildren: Sarah (Chad Bugden), Rebecca (Brandon O'Dea), Brendan (Hayley Burke), Mark and Noah (Dr. Fraser Jang-Milligan); great-grandson, Jacob Bugden, brother, Edmund Jackman (Susan), and sister, Elizabeth Raymond (Larry); as well as a large circle of nieces, nephews, relatives and friends.
Sheila was predeceased by her loving husband, Alphonsus Hennessey, her daughter, Dana, her parents, Frank and Cecilia Jackman and her sisters, Kathleen Cripe, Doreen Cardoulis, Joan Juteau and Jean Buckle; as well as her brothers David and Donald Jackman.
Mom met the love of her life when she was just a teenager and it was love at first sight. They married one week before she turned 20 and went on to share their lives for over 40 years and raise their seven children including triplets! They made a loving, music-filled home in Dad's family home on Junction Road. Mom loved to make their house a home by decorating and trying out the latest trends and Dad would be right by her side, whether it was sponge painting the walls, refinishing the floors or hanging wallpaper… now that's a true test of a marriage!
In the early days of their marriage, they enjoyed going to dances where Dad would play in the band. They would gracefully glide around the dance floor and even in their later years, we loved to watch them dance effortlessly in each others' arms.
After raising seven children, Mom was an active volunteer at her church, whether it was helping the less fortunate, preparing the church for services or serving on the Social Action Committee. In her older years, she finally got to enjoy some time for herself. This included shopping trips to St. John's to see her sister where they could be found modelling hats of many colors and styles or making videos of themselves singing and dancing to the music at the mall! Mom also loved to share a laugh and a cup of tea with her friends and neighbours in her apartment building and neighbourhood.
Mom's greatest joy in her older years was spending time with her precious grandchildren and great-grandson. They lit up her life as much as she enriched theirs. She lived a life of strong faith and convictions and found comfort in her final months relying on this faith. Throughout her life and in her final days, she showed us what strength looked like and left us with a lifetime of memories that we will cherish forever.
